JMMC - Logiciel ASPRO 2


Failed to include URL http://apps.jmmc.fr/releases/Aspro2.txt Protocol scheme 'https' is not supported (LWP::Protocol::https not installed)

Note :

  • La version publique officielle est utilisée par l'ESO et CHARA.
  • La version publique beta est utilisée par certains utilisateurs de CHARA et les béta testeurs (JBLB et Denis notamment).
  • La version de dévelopment sert seulement à l'équipe technique et ponctuellement à certains utilisateurs invités à le faire.

Introduction

Bienvenue sur la page de gestion du projet de la nouvelle version d'ASPRO : ASPRO 2 !
Cette jouvance a débutée de manière effective début septembre 2009 avec l'arrivée de LaurentBourges en CDD. Elle fait suite à des demandes d'utilisateurs soutenues par le Conseil Scientifique du JMMC.


ASPRO est un logiciel d'aide à la préparation d'observations en interférométrie optique développé par le JMMC.

Other Topics :

On peut trouver comme produits similaires:

Documentation utile:

Réunions de groupe

Les comptes-rendus de ces réunions sont disponibles ci-après:
  1. Réunion de Groupe - Janvier 2012

Réunion initiale de réflexion sur la refonte d'ASPRO (02/09/2009)

GillesDuvert a présenté l'interface ASPRO avec ses deux principaux cas d'utilisation :
  1. Préparation d'observations
    • Observabilité d'une source ou d'un catalogue de sources en fonction de la date et du téléscope choisi;
    • Visibilité d'une source obtenue pour une configuration d'un instrument donné;
    • ...
  2. Simulation d'observations (OI FITS)
    • Modèles simples (disque, binaire ...);
    • Modèle de l'utilisateur (image fits);
  3. Intégration
    • SearchCal pour récupérer des calibrateurs;
    • Plots vectoriels (SVG) directement exploitables en PDF pour intégration dans une demande de temps d'observation (VLTI Proposal);

Axes d'améliorations envisagés :

  1. Aspects techniques :
    • logiciel multi plateforme (java) avec si possible pas de dépendance vers des librairies ou executables nécessitant une compilation;
    • indépendant du logiciel gildas (X11) pour devenir un logiciel standalone (pas de connexion au serveur JMMC requise);
    • architecture modulaire (couches de service et UI indépendantes) pour réutilisation dans d'autres applications (SearchCal, LITPro ou Web Services);
    • Extraire un composant OIFits Viewer pour le transformer en application / module indépendant et générique;
    • interpréteur de commande (jython) utile ?
    • Intégration avec d'autres applications (SearchCal, ModelFitting) ou VO (Aladin) ...
    • Génération de Paf files
  2. Ergonomie :
    • validation des champs et restriction des choix en fonction des paramètres précédents (par exemple, base lines);
    • une seule fenetre principale regroupant les plots et l'interface;
    • rafraichissement automatique des plots lors de changements réalisés sur les parametres dans l'interface;
    • L'outil VMT propose une interface dynamique intéressante (source d'inspiration possible);

Spécifications

Une enquête utilisateur a été mené afin de définir les besoins spécifiant la nouvelle version d'ASPRO actuellement en développement au LAOG. Voici les résumés issus de ces entretiens:

JohanOlofsson (03/09/2009)

  • Il utilise le mode préparation des observations;
  • Il n'utilise pas les aspects simulation/sortie OIFits d'ASPRO;
  • Il est satisfait des fonctionnalités offertes par la version actuelle d'ASPRO;
  • Il utilise les graphes de période de visibilité des sources, une par une pour trouver la meilleure période d'observation;
  • Il cherche ses calibrateur avec (et constate quelques problèmes d'échec d'accès aux résultats sur des requêtes "faibles");

Son scénario d'utilisation habituel est:

  1. Sélection de l'interféromètre en fonction des critères scientifique soutendant sa demande d'observation;
  2. Tentatives de visibilité de ses sources (1 par 1) par périodes (en janvier, puis en mars);
  3. Sur place, classement de l'ordre des observations en fonction des visibilités des sources;
  4. Utilisation des graphes "lignes de base dans le plan UV" et "visibilité en fonction de la fréquence spatiale" (dans la demande de temps);

EricTatulli (03/09/2009)

  • Il utilise le mode préparation des observations;
  • Il utilise le mode multi-source (catalogue en mode loggé);
  • Il n'utilise pas les aspects simulation/sortie OIFits d'ASPRO;
  • Il est satisfait des fonctionnalités offertes par la version actuelle d'ASPRO;
  • Il apprécie les sorties au format PDF qui sont utilisées dans la demande de temps d'observation;
  • Il s'interroge sur la méthode de calcul des barres d'erreurs donc ne les utilise pas;
  • Il est intéressé par un calcul automatiques des meilleurs dates d'observation pour des sources en fonction des délais-lines;
  • Il utilise l'intégration avec SearchCal;

FabienMalbet (03/09/2009)

  • Il utilise le mode préparation des observations;
  • Il n'utilise pas les aspects simulation/sortie OIFits d'ASPRO mais pense qu'il est trés utile;
  • Il utilise le mode multi-source;
  • Il préférerait une interface avec une seule fenêtre par observation préparée, mais pouvoir en ouvrir plusieurs à la fois pour comparaison; il aimerait pouvoir sauvegarder un état de la configuration d'aspro (settings = configuration seule ou project = ensemble de sources avec la configuration des instruments et les plots associés) et avoir des préférences ou valeurs par défaut configurables (user settings);
  • Il n'aime pas le côté dynamique de VMT (qui bloque lors de rafraîchissements sur de gros jeux de données simulées); une approche dynamique dans ASPRO pourrait être utilisée mais à condition qu'elle puisse être désactivée ou alors ne pas bloquer l'interface (changer d'autres parametres ou arreter les calculs en cours);
  • Il souhaiterait pouvoir désactivement temporairement les contraintes sur observations (POPs, shadowing, lignes à retard, ...) pour trouver dans un premier temps la période d'observation et affiner ensuite pour chaque source leur observabilité précise à une date donnée;
  • Il souhaiterait pouvoir exécuter l'application en stand alone (i.e. sans accès au réseau);
  • Il apprécierait pouvoir récupérer le diamètre calculé par SearchCal pour renseigner les paramètres des modèles d'étoile;
  • Il apprécie les sorties au format PDF et notamment les plots en mode Overlay ou contigus;
  • Le Visibility Explorer pourrait être amélioré pour simplifier son utilisation;
  • Il aimerait un plot pour afficher l'observabilité de sources au cours de l'année;

Son approche est en 3 phases:

  1. Déterminer la période d'observation de plusieurs sources sans contraintes;
  2. Pour chaque source ensuite déterminer leur observabilité/visibilité précise en fonction de la configuration de l'interféromètre;
  3. Trouver finalement l'ordre d'observation des sources;

Autres idées :

  • Rapport html (configuration + plots);
  • Lors de la récupération d'une source via le CDS, avoir un lien la page web CDS de cet objet;
  • Récupérer les éphémérides des étoiles binaires ...

StephanieRenard (03/09/2009)

  • Elle utilise le mode préparation des observations;
  • Elle utilise les aspects simulation/sortie OIFits d'ASPRO;
  • Elle préférerait une interface avec une seule fenêtre par observation préparée, mais pouvoir en ouvrir plusieurs à la fois pour comparaison;
  • Elle apprécie les sorties au format PDF;
  • Elle souhaiterait pouvoir exécuter l'application en stand alone;
  • Elle utilise le mode multi-source;
  • Elle apprécierait pouvoir récupérer le diamètre calculé par SearchCal pour renseigner les paramètres des modèles d'étoile;
  • Elle trouve la navigation dans l'application difficile et lorsque l'utilisateur change d'interféromètre (amber ou midi) l'interface n'est plus la meme (navigation et menus différents);
  • Actuellement ASPRO ne possède qu'une fenêtre de plot et elle souhaiterait conserver l'historique des plots réalisés dans l'interface ou alors avoir plusieurs fenetres de plot;

AlainChelli

  • Il souligne le besoin en terme d'ergonomie
  • Il souhaite une interface simple
  • Il considère que les parties simulations et observabilités sont bien distinctes
  • La liaison avec Internet ne lui parait indispensable que pour la recherche de coordonnées ou d'infos sur l'étoile de science.
  • Il souhaite que le travail soit l'occasion de renforcer la maintenabilité du logiciel

JeanPhilippeBerger (???)

KarinePerraut (???)

-- SylvainLafrasse - 03 Sep 2009

Edit | Attach | Watch | Print version | History: r17 < r16 < r15 < r14 < r13 | Backlinks | Raw View | Raw edit | More topic actions
Topic revision: r17 - 2012-01-31 - LaurentBourges
 
This site is powered by the TWiki collaboration platform Powered by PerlCopyright © 2008-2024 by the contributing authors. All material on this collaboration platform is the property of the contributing authors.
Ideas, requests, problems regarding TWiki? Send feedback